New Local Plan - next steps

Once feedback has been received it will be formally considered, and an updated Local Plan will be prepared. 

This updated Local Plan will be published (regulation 19 publication stage) so the public can make representations. After this all representations and the plan will be submitted to the Government for an examination in public, after which the Local Plan may be amended and if recommended by the Inspector it can be adopted by the council.


Call for Sites - next steps

All submitted sites will be assessed through the Land Availability Assessment process. The results of this will be published when they are available.

Any sites that are assessed as being suitable, available and deliverable will be included in an updated Local Plan (regulation 19 publication stage) which would need to be publicly consulted on.
